FF205 Preparation for Initial Company Operations
Overview
This course is designed to develop a better understanding of the roles and responsibilities of a Company Officer in preparing their company for incident operations in addition to clarifying the transition from firefighter to company officer and the new roles relating to leadership and safety. This course is designed for company officers, acting company officers, or senior firefighters responsible for the management of a single fire company at an emergency incident and those officers who are responsible for company readiness, personnel safety, and leadership as it relates to company operation.
